Transaction 4e4a50fd8e16c81a79ead907bfbf0c843af8219c9e4f2297d42f7a9a92f32126

3 Input
1 Outputs
  • 4e4a50fd8e16c81a79ead907bfbf0c843af8219c9e4f2297d42f7a9a92f32126:0
  • value  990966
    address  1HFfav6PoPTCBRPGYgRmSeZg75ACp4FRt5